Is Adam GLAAD for the Publicity?

November 25, 2009

The 2009 American Music Awards (AMA) aired on Sunday, November 22 to honor some of music’s greats.  As is the tradition, awards were interspersed with performances by popular acts.  In his first AMA appearance, Adam Lambert, sparked immediate controversy with a performance containing simulated male-on-male sex and a long kiss with a bandmate.  Lambert, the most recent runner-up on the TV show American Idol and first openly gay contestant, was scheduled to perform on ABC’s Good Morning America on Wednesday, November 25th.  However, the appearance was canceled because executives were concerned about “airing a similar concert so early in the morning.”  The Gay & Lesbian Alliance Against Defamation (GLAAD), has released a statement about this. 


Good Morning America told Lambert he can’t perform
His AMA appearance was beyond the daytime norm
Some say “it’s artistic, leave him be”
But conservatives certainly disagree
With GLAAD now involved, are we tracking a real sh*t storm?
